Shore Health’s new medical pavilion to offer outpatient surgery: 3 notes

Cambridge, Md.-based Shore Health is expanding its footprint through two new medical facilities in Cambridge, according to Dorchester Banner.

Advertisement

Here are three notes:

1. One facility will house a 50,000 square foot medical pavilion.

2. The pavilion will offer outpatient surgery as well as outpatient services like rehabilitation, a balance center, a cardio-pulmonary center, telemedicine and specialist access.

3. The other facility is an emergency department, which will house private emergency rooms, a two-bed trauma suit and private observation beds.
